How much do entry level graduate j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 19, 2026, the average yearly pay for entry level graduate in Minnesota is $46,846.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$39,700.00 and $50,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are entry level graduate jobs?

Entry level graduate jobs are positions designed for recent university or college graduates who typically have little to no professional work experience in their chosen field. These roles provide foundational training, mentorship, and opportunities to develop practical skills relevant to their degree. Entry level jobs help graduates transition from academic studies into the workforce and often serve as stepping stones for career advancement. Common examples include graduate trainee programs, junior analyst roles, and assistant positions in various industries.

What can I expect from the onboarding process as an entry level graduate in a professional organization?

As an entry level graduate, you can typically expect a structured onboarding process that introduces you to the company's culture, policies, and your specific job responsibilities. This process often includes training sessions, mentorship from experienced colleagues, and opportunities to shadow team members. You'll likely participate in team meetings and gradually take on more independent tasks as you become familiar with the workflow. The onboarding period is designed to help you build foundational skills and confidence, while also providing a support network to answer any questions as you settle into your new role.
